An airline manager found that during a 24-hour period,1,400 passengers passed through one terminal.What was the rate of passengers flow?

To calculate the rate of passenger flow, we need to know the time during which these 1,400 passengers passed through the terminal.
For example, if the 1,400 passengers passed through the terminal in 24 hours, we can calculate the rate as follows:
Rate of passenger flow = Total passengers / Time
Rate of passenger flow = 1,400 passengers / 24 hours
Rate of passenger flow = 58.33 passengers per hour
So, the rate of passenger flow in this case would be approximately 58.33 passengers per hour.
